Henderson State University vs. University of Phoenix-Houston Campus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Henderson State University or University of Phoenix-Houston Campus?

  • University of Phoenix Houston Campus is 79.6% more expensive to attend than Henderson State University for in-state tuition ($10,560.00 vs. $5,880.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 30.6% higher at University of Phoenix-Houston Campus than Henderson State University ($10,560.00 vs. $8,088.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Henderson State University than University of Phoenix-Houston Campus ($17,656 vs. $18,897)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at University of Phoenix Houston Campus are 53.4% lower than costs at Henderson State University ($6,230 vs. $9,558)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Henderson State University than University of Phoenix Houston Campus (90% vs. 88%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Henderson State University students is 82% larger than aid received University of Phoenix Houston Campus ($9,580 vs. $5,263)
